A new collection of Vans based on paintings by Van Gogh

Vans collaborated with the Van Gogh Museum in Amsterdam and released a collection of shoes and clothes, with prints from excerpts from famous paintings by the famous artist, writes Footwearnews.

The collection will go on sale already on August 3 in the online stores of the Vans brand and the Van Gogh Museum, in some traditional retail stores and in the store of the museum itself in Amsterdam.

The management of the museum believes that the launch of such a collection is consistent with the mission of the museum - to make the life and work of Vincent Van Gogh accessible to as many people as possible, in order to enrich and inspire them.


The classic Vans slip-ons introduce the artist to an early stage, when he focused on the play of light and shadow, and in which there are skeleton images. In particular, the top of one pair of Vans slip-ons depicts a human skull in a face and profile.

The top of another model is covered in handwritten text from Van Gogh's letter to his brother Theo. Another model is decorated with elements from the famous painting “Sunflowers”, also in the collection there are slip-ons with the image of the artist’s self-portrait.

The insoles of all shoe models are adorned with logos of both the Vans and Van Gogh Museum brands.
